BrainStorm Cell Therapeutics, an Israeli developer of adult stem cell technologies for neurodegenerative diseases, has been granted a patent by the Israeli Patent Office for the company’s NurOwn Technology Platform. Founded in 2004 and now led by Chaim Lebovits, BrainStorm is developing treatments for Amyotrophic Lateral Sclerosis (ALS, also known as Lou Gehrig’s disease), Multiple Sclerosis (MS) and Parkinson’s Disease (PD).
